Jeweller offering 4.5g gold return on 100g deposited for 1 year. Worth it?

0 Upvotes

I have a 100g 999.9 gold bar that I don’t really have any use for over the next year. Otherwise, it would just sit in my locker.

A jeweller I’ve known and trusted for years has offered me an arrangement where I deposit the 100g 999.9 bar with them for 1 year, and at maturity they will return:

100g principal + 4.5g = 104.5g of 999.9 gold

So effectively, the return is 4.5% in gold, rather than cash.

A few details:

• The 4.5g return will also be 999.9 purity
• The jewellery business has been around for around 80 years
• This isn’t something they offer to everyone. Apparently it’s mainly for customers who have had a long-standing relationship with them.

If the paperwork is proper, would you consider 4.5% in gold a good return for a 1-year deposit?

Also, how does this compare with the Gold Monetisation Scheme / bank gold deposits currently available in India?

Would love to hear from anyone who has done similar gold deposit arrangements with jewellers. What should I specifically check before handing over the bar?
